New SCAN unit in Lethbridge aims to curb crime
Description
November 15, 2023
A new team of Alberta Sheriffs is making its way to Lethbridge to help tackle crime at its source.
The six-person unit will focus on neighborhood safety by identifying, monitoring and shutting down hubs of illegal activity.
